
如何在实际部署中配置反向代理以提高网站性能?
要在实际部署中配置反向代理以提高网站性能,以下是一些关键步骤和建议: 安装 Nginx: 首先确保服务器上安装了 Nginx。大多数 Linux 发行版都可以通过包管理器直接安装 Nginx。 编辑 Nginx 配置文件: Nginx 的配...
要在实际部署中配置反向代理以提高网站性能,以下是一些关键步骤和建议: 安装 Nginx: 首先确保服务器上安装了 Nginx。大多数 Linux 发行版都可以通过包管理器直接安装 Nginx。 编辑 Nginx 配置文件: Nginx 的配...
负载均衡和反向代理在实际应用中可以协同工作,以提高网站的可用性、性能和安全性。以下是它们如何协同工作的一些关键点: 流量分发: 负载均衡器首先接收来自用户的请求,并根据配置的策略(如轮询、最少连接数、IP哈希等)将请求分发到多个服务器。这样...
负载均衡(Load Balancing)和反向代理(Reverse Proxy)是两个密切相关但又有所区别的概念。它们都在网络架构中用于提高性能、可用性和可靠性,但它们的关注点和实现方式有所不同。 负载均衡(Load Balancing) ...
选择合适的负载均衡算法通常取决于业务需求、服务器性能、请求特性等因素。以下是一些常见的考虑因素: 服务器性能是否均匀:如果服务器性能差异较大,可以考虑使用加权轮询或加权最少连接算法,通过为服务器分配不同的权重来反映它们的性能差异 。 请求处...
负载均衡器的算法有多种,以下是一些常见的算法 轮询(Round-Robin): 这是最简单的负载均衡算法,它按顺序将请求轮流分配给服务器。这种方法不考虑服务器的当前负载或性能 。 随机(Random): 请求被随机分配给服务器,这种方法简单...
双线服务器的负载均衡通常是通过负载均衡器来实现的,负载均衡器可以是硬件设备,也可以是软件程序。负载均衡器会根据特定的算法和策略,将流量分配到不同的服务器上,以确保网络的高可用性和稳定性。 以下是实现双线服务器负载均衡的一些关键步骤 确定需求...
双线服务器在不同网络环境下的表现差异主要体现在以下几个方面: 网络稳定性:双线服务器通过连接两个不同的网络服务提供商,如电信和联通,当其中一个网络线路出现故障或中断时,可以自动切换到另一个线路,确保服务器的网络连接不受影响,提高了网络的稳定...
Quartz 插件在集群模式下保证作业的高可用性主要依赖于以下几个机制: 故障转移(Failover): 当一个节点在执行任务时失败,其他节点会检测到这个状况并接管未完成的任务。这是通过定期检查节点的“心跳”来实现的,如果某个节点在预定的检...